HomeBlogBlogHow do Search Engines Work in 2024: A Comprehensive Guide

How do Search Engines Work in 2024: A Comprehensive Guide

In today’s digital age, search engines have become an integral part of our daily lives. Whether you’re looking for information, products, or services, search engines like Google, Bing, and Yahoo! are often the first stop on your online journey.

 As technology continues to evolve, so do search engines, constantly improving their algorithms to provide users with the most relevant and helpful results. 

In this comprehensive guide, we’ll dive deep into the world of search engines, exploring how they work in 2024 and the various factors that influence their performance.

Over the years, search engines have undergone significant changes, from simple keyword matching to complex algorithms that understand user intent and context. Today, search engines are more sophisticated than ever, utilizing advanced techniques like natural language processing, machine learning, and artificial intelligence to deliver highly personalized and accurate results.

The purpose of this blog post is to provide you with an in-depth understanding of how search engines work in 2024. 

So,Let’s get started.

What are Search Engines?

At their core, search engines are powerful tools designed to help users find relevant information on the internet. They act as a gateway between users and the vast array of websites, pages, and content available online. When a user enters a search query, the search engine’s primary function is to scour its index of web pages and return the most relevant results based on the query.

In 2024, the top search engines include:

  1. Google
  2. Bing
  3. Yahoo!
  4. Baidu
  5. Yandex

While each search engine has its own unique algorithms and features, they all follow a similar three-step process to deliver search results: crawling, indexing, and ranking. In the following sections, we’ll explore each of these steps in detail, providing you with a comprehensive understanding of how search engines work behind the scenes.

The Three-Step Process of how Search Engines workhow do Search Engines Work

1. Crawling

The first step in the search engine process is crawling. Search engines use specialized software called web crawlers, also known as bots or spiders, to discover and collect information from websites across the internet.

These crawlers follow links from page to page, navigating through the vast network of interconnected web pages.

How do Search Engines Work

When a web crawler visits a page, it downloads the page’s content and analyzes it for keywords, phrases, and other relevant information. 

This process, known as scraping, helps the search engine understand the context and meaning of the page. Crawlers also extract links from the page, adding them to a queue for future crawling.

Crawl budgets play a crucial role in the crawling process. A crawl budget is the number of pages a search engine will crawl on a website before moving on to the next site. 

Search engines like Google assign crawl budgets based on factors such as the website’s size, popularity, and update frequency. Websites with larger crawl budgets are crawled more frequently and thoroughly, ensuring that their content is up-to-date in the search engine’s index.

2. Indexing

Once web crawlers have collected information from web pages, the next step is indexing. During this phase, the data gathered by the crawlers is processed and stored in a massive database called the search engine index. 

You can check all your index page tools like Google Search Console or the “site:” operator in search.

You can think of the index as a library catalog, containing an organized record of all the web pages discovered during the crawling process.

When a page is added to the index, the search engine analyzes its content, looking for key elements like title tags, headings, and meta descriptions. It also considers factors such as keyword density, content length, and the presence of multimedia elements like images and videos. 

This information helps the search engine understand the page’s topic and determine its relevance to specific search queries.

Indexing is crucial for search results because only pages that have been indexed can appear in search engine results pages (SERPs). If a page isn’t in the index, it effectively doesn’t exist in the eyes of the search engine and won’t be shown to users, regardless of how relevant or high-quality it may be.

3. Ranking

The final step in the search engine process is ranking. When a user enters a search query, the search engine must determine which pages from its index are most relevant and useful for that particular query.

 This is where ranking algorithms come into play.

Search engines use complex algorithms to evaluate and rank web pages based on various factors. Some of the key factors that influence ranking include:

  • Keywords: The presence and prominence of keywords relevant to the search query on the page.
  • Backlinks: The number and quality of other websites linking to the page, indicating its authority and popularity.
  • User Experience: Factors such as page load speed, mobile-friendliness, and ease of navigation that impact user satisfaction.
  • Content Quality: The relevance, depth, and uniqueness of the page’s content in relation to the search query.
  • User Engagement: Metrics like click-through rates, bounce rates, and time spent on the page, which indicate how users interact with the content.

Google, the dominant search engine, employs numerous algorithms to rank pages, including PageRank and BERT. PageRank evaluates the importance of a page based on the quantity and quality of links pointing to it, while BERT (Bidirectional Encoder Representations from Transformers) is a deep learning algorithm that helps Google better understand the context and meaning behind search queries and web pages.

By considering these various ranking factors, search engines aim to provide users with the most relevant, trustworthy, and useful results for their queries.

 As search algorithms continue to evolve, the importance of creating high-quality, user-focused content becomes increasingly critical for businesses and website owners looking to improve their search engine rankings.

The Goal of Search Engines: Providing Relevant result and Helpful Content

At the heart of search engines’ operations is a simple goal: to provide users with the most relevant and helpful content for their search queries. Search engines strive to understand the intent behind each query, going beyond just the literal meaning of the words used. By analyzing factors like the user’s location, search history, and the context of the query, search engines can deliver results that best match the user’s needs.

For example, if a user searches for “pizza,” the search engine will consider various interpretations. 

Are they looking for pizza recipes, nearby pizza restaurants, or information about the history of pizza?

By understanding the user’s intent, search engines can provide a mix of results that cater to different possible meanings, ensuring that the user finds what they’re looking for.

To provide the most relevant content, search engines continuously refine their algorithms to better understand the meaning and context of both search queries and web pages.

This involves techniques like natural language processing, which helps search engines interpret the nuances of human language, and machine learning, which allows them to improve their results based on user feedback and engagement.

How Search Engines Work For Personalization of Search Results

In 2024, search engines take personalization to new heights, tailoring results to individual users based on a variety of factors. By leveraging user data such as location, language preferences, device type, and search history, search engines can deliver highly customized results that are more likely to satisfy the user’s needs.

Personalization has a significant impact on the search experience. For instance, if two users in different locations search for “best coffee shops,” they’ll likely see different results based on their respective locations. 

Similarly, a user who frequently searches for and engages with content related to a specific topic, such as “fitness tips,” may see more results related to that topic when conducting broader searches like “healthy lifestyle.”

One common example of personalized search results is the “near me” query. When a user searches for “sushi near me,” the search engine will use their location data to provide a list of sushi restaurants in their vicinity. 

This level of personalization saves users time and effort, making it easier for them to find what they need without having to specify their location each time.

While personalization aims to enhance the user experience, it’s important to note that it can also create “filter bubbles,” where users are primarily exposed to content that aligns with their existing interests and beliefs. To counteract this, search engines strive to provide a diverse range of results and give users the option to turn off personalization features if desired.

Why Websites May Not Show Up in Search Results

How do Search Engines Work

Even with the advanced capabilities of modern search engines, there are times when websites may not appear in search results. This can be due to various factors, ranging from technical issues to content quality problems. Some common reasons include:

  1. Indexing issues: If a website hasn’t been crawled or indexed by search engines, it won’t appear in search results. This can happen due to issues like robots.txt file restrictions, noindex tags, or crawl errors that prevent search engine bots from accessing the site.
  2. Duplicate content: When a website has multiple pages with identical or very similar content, search engines may choose to filter out some of these pages to avoid showing duplicate results. This can also happen if the website’s content is copied from other sources without adding value.
  3. Thin content: Pages with little or no original content, or content that provides little value to users, may struggle to rank in search results. Search engines prioritize pages that offer comprehensive, informative, and engaging content.
  4. Poor user experience: Websites that are difficult to navigate, slow to load, or not mobile-friendly may rank lower in search results. Search engines aim to provide users with the best possible experience, so sites that fall short in these areas may be penalized.
  5. Keyword stuffing and over-optimization: Attempting to manipulate search rankings by excessively using keywords or engaging in other black hat SEO tactics can lead to penalties and removal from search results.

To check if a website is being indexed by search engines, site owners can use tools like Google Search Console or the “site:” operator in search.

If a website is experiencing indexing issues, identifying and resolving the underlying problems is crucial for improving search visibility.

The Importance of Search Engines for Businesses

In the digital age, search engines play a vital role in the success of businesses across industries. With the majority of online experiences beginning with a search engine query, having a strong presence in search results is essential for attracting potential customers and driving growth.

Consider these statistics:

  • 93% of online experiences start with a search engine
  • 51% of users discover new companies or products through search engines
  • 40% of revenue comes from organic traffic generated by search engines

These numbers underscore the immense potential of search engines as a source of qualified leads, sales, and revenue. By appearing in relevant search results, businesses can reach their target audience at the exact moment they’re searching for related products or services.

Search engines are particularly crucial for local businesses. According to research, 80% of local searches on mobile devices lead to a purchase, with 76% of those searches resulting in a visit to a physical store within 24 hours. This demonstrates the power of search engines in driving foot traffic and sales for businesses with a physical presence.

Moreover, search engines provide businesses with an unparalleled opportunity to connect with their target audience 24/7. Unlike traditional marketing channels, which are often limited by time or geographic constraints, search engines enable businesses to reach potential customers whenever and wherever they’re searching. This constant visibility can lead to increased brand awareness, customer engagement, and ultimately, conversions.

Strategies to Optimize Websites for Search Engines

To harness the power of search engines for business growth, it’s essential to optimize websites for crawling, indexing, and ranking. Here are some key strategies to follow:

1. Getting Crawled

To ensure that search engines can discover and crawl a website’s pages, consider the following tactics:

  • Submit URLs to Google Search Console: Proactively submitting a website’s URLs to Google Search Console can help expedite the crawling process and ensure that important pages are discovered quickly.
  • Utilize internal linking and XML sitemaps: Linking internally between a website’s pages and creating an XML sitemap can help search engine crawlers navigate the site more efficiently, ensuring that all relevant pages are crawled.
  • Optimize robots.txt files: Properly configuring a website’s robots.txt file can help control which pages are crawled and which are excluded, allowing site owners to prioritize important content and conserve crawl budget.

2. Getting Indexed

Once a website’s pages are crawled, the next step is to ensure they’re properly indexed. To achieve this, consider the following:

  • Check indexing status: Use tools like the “site:” operator in search engines or Google Search Console to verify which pages are being indexed. If important pages are missing, investigate and address any potential issues.
  • Resolve indexing problems: Common indexing issues include crawl errors, duplicate content, and the use of “noindex” tags. Identifying and fixing these problems can help improve a website’s indexing rate and search visibility.
  • Avoid “noindex” pitfalls: While “noindex” tags can be useful for excluding certain pages from search results, be cautious when applying them to avoid accidentally preventing important pages from being indexed.

3. Getting Ranked

To improve a website’s search engine rankings and visibility, focus on the following strategies:

  • Conduct thorough keyword research: Identify the keywords and phrases that potential customers are using to find products or services related to your business. Prioritize long-tail keywords, which are more specific and less competitive than broad, generic terms.
  • Develop a strong backlink profile: Acquire high-quality, relevant backlinks from reputable websites to demonstrate your site’s authority and value. Tactics like guest blogging, broken link building, and creating valuable content assets can help attract natural backlinks.
  • Optimize content for user experience: Create informative, engaging, and well-structured content that satisfies user intent and keeps visitors on your site longer. Factors like readability, navigation, and page load speed all contribute to a positive user experience.
  • Monitor and address technical SEO issues: Regularly assess your website’s technical health, including factors like mobile-friendliness, site speed, and security (HTTPS). Promptly addressing any technical issues can help maintain or improve search rankings.

By implementing these strategies and staying attuned to the evolving best practices in search engine optimization, businesses can improve their visibility in search results and capitalize on the immense potential of search engines as a growth driver.

Glossary of Important Terms

To help you navigate the world of search engines and SEO, here are definitions for some key terms mentioned throughout this guide:

  • Search Engine Index: A massive database containing information about web pages discovered by search engine crawlers. The index is used to generate search results in response to user queries.
  • Crawlers (Bots or Spiders): Automated software programs used by search engines to discover, scan, and index web pages. Crawlers follow links and navigate through websites to collect information about their content.
  • Indexing: The process of storing and organizing the information gathered by search engine crawlers in the search engine index. Indexing allows search engines to quickly retrieve relevant pages in response to user queries.
  • SERP (Search Engine Results Page): The page displayed by a search engine in response to a user’s search query. SERPs typically include a mix of organic search results, paid advertisements, and other features like featured snippets or knowledge panels.
  • Search Intent: The underlying reason or purpose behind a user’s search query. Understanding search intent is crucial for creating content that effectively meets users’ needs and ranks well in search results.


In this comprehensive guide, we’ve explored the fascinating world of search engines and how they work in 2024. From the three-step process of crawling, indexing, and ranking to the impact of personalization and the importance of search engines for businesses, we’ve covered a wide range of topics to help you understand the complexities and opportunities of modern search.

As we’ve seen, search engines are constantly evolving, refining their algorithms and introducing new features to improve the user experience and provide more relevant, helpful results. For businesses, staying attuned to these changes and adapting their strategies accordingly is essential for success in the digital landscape.

Some key takeaways from this guide include:

  • Search engines work through a three-step process of crawling, indexing, and ranking web pages
  • The goal of search engines is to provide users with the most relevant and helpful content for their queries
  • Personalization plays a significant role in shaping search results, tailoring them to individual users’ needs and preferences
  • Technical issues, content quality problems, and over-optimization can all prevent websites from appearing in search results
  • Search engines are a vital source of traffic, leads, and revenue for businesses across industries
  • Optimizing websites for crawling, indexing, and ranking through targeted strategies can help businesses improve their search visibility and capitalize on the power of search engines

By understanding how search engines work and implementing effective SEO strategies, businesses can enhance their online presence, reach their target audience, and drive meaningful growth in 2024 and beyond. As search technology continues to advance, staying informed and adaptable will be key to thriving in the ever-evolving digital world.

Leave a Reply

Desire Marketing - Dedicated Link Building Agency
Address: 778 Johnny Cake Ln, Greenville, NY 12083, United States

Contact Us

Email: support@desire.marketing 
Phone: +1 518 223 9494

© 2024 All Rights Reserved By Desire Marketing

× How can I help you?